Specifically, I'm seeking donations or loans of high-quality, well-maintained outdoor equipment in the following categories:
Backpacking & Hiking:
Backpacks (50-75L): Lightweight, durable packs with comfortable suspension systems are highly sought after. Brands like Osprey, Gregory, and Deuter are preferred but other high-quality options are welcome.
Tents (2-3 person): Lightweight, waterproof, and wind-resistant tents designed for various conditions. Four-season tents are a plus!
Sleeping Bags & Pads: High-quality sleeping bags rated for various temperature ranges (0°F to 30°F and above). Inflatable or self-inflating sleeping pads are essential for comfortable sleep.
Trekking Poles: Lightweight and adjustable trekking poles to aid stability and reduce strain on joints.
Cooking Systems: Lightweight and efficient cooking stoves, pots, pans, and utensils. A complete cooking system is highly desirable.
Headlamps/Flashlights: Powerful and reliable headlamps or flashlights with extra batteries.
Water Filters/Purifiers: Reliable water purification systems for safe drinking water in the backcountry.
Climbing & Mountaineering:
Climbing Harness: Well-maintained climbing harness with appropriate sizing.
Belay Device & Carabiners: High-quality belay devices and locking carabiners in excellent condition.
Climbing Ropes: Dry treated climbing ropes in good condition with a verifiable inspection history. Length and diameter will vary depending on intended use.
Ice Axes & Crampons: For winter mountaineering adventures, ice axes and crampons in good working order are essential.
Water Sports:
Kayaks/Canoes: Durable and well-maintained kayaks or canoes, preferably with appropriate safety gear.
Paddles: High-quality paddles that are well-suited to the type of kayak or canoe.
Life Jackets/Personal Flotation Devices (PFDs): Properly fitted and Coast Guard approved PFDs are a must.
General Camping Gear:
First-Aid Kit: A comprehensive and well-stocked first-aid kit specifically designed for outdoor use.
Navigation Tools: Maps, compass, GPS device, and altimeter in good working order.
Repair Kits: Repair kits for tents, backpacks, and other gear are always useful.
Multi-tools: A high-quality multi-tool with a variety of functions.
